The AAV141-S50 architecture is optimized for voltage-level signal acquisition within DCS racks. As a non-isolated module, it is designed for environments where common-mode voltage between channels is controlled and loop isolation is provided at the field terminal level. The module maintains high measurement precision for 1-5 VDC signals, ensuring that voltage drops across field wiring do not result in significant measurement errors.
Q: Does the non-isolated nature of the AAV141-S50 affect its use with floating voltage sources?
A: Since the module is non-isolated, all 16 channels share a common reference ground. If the field devices provide floating outputs, external signal isolation may be required to prevent ground loops between the field instrumentation and the DCS backplane.
Q: Is this module compatible with standard 4-20 mA current loops?
A: No, the AAV141-S50 is specifically calibrated for 1-5 VDC voltage inputs; using it for current loops without an external precision resistor to convert current to voltage will result in incorrect readings and potentially damage the input stage.
